Job Details

Requirements: 

  • 5 years or more experience as a EDI Developer.
  • Prior experience with health care insurance or health care vendor organizations.
  • Experience with 5010 and HL7 is required.
  • Experience with 835 and 837 is required.
  • Knowledge of 945 and 947 is required,
  • Experience with Flat files and MFT.
  • Experience in Unix/Linux (Red Hat) system is required.
  • If remote, candidate must be willing to come onsite for a week for onboarding/training etc.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.

 

Responsibilities:

  • Develop knowledge of how core administrative system processes EDI transactions.
  • Implement, maintain, and monitor EDI systems.
  • Develop data integration components including EDI, data mapping, translation and interface.
  • Analyze EDI and data integration/transformation requirements.
  • Ensure data integration design and implementation.
  • Apply business rules used to govern data transformations.
  • Perform EDI system testing and quality control checks.
  • Resolve code defects discovered during testing and implement corrective solutions.
  • Review and correct daily errors for inbound EDI transactions.
  • Evaluate user requests for new and modified EDI applications.
